Philips is a leading global provider of a diverse range of healthcare products and solutions, including medical imaging equipment, patient monitoring systems, and healthcare informatics software.
The company's products are widely used in research protocols and clinical settings, supporting advancements in various scientific fields.
Philips offers a comprehensive portfolio of imaging technologies, such as magnetic resonance imaging (MRI), computed tomography (CT), and positron emission tomography (PET) scanners, as well as ultrasound systems and X-ray equipment.
The company's patient monitoring solutions include vital signs monitors, patient data management systems, and telehealth platforms, enabling researchers and healthcare providers to gather and analyze critical health data.
In addition to hardware, Philips develops advanced software and informatics solutions, including data management, analytics, and clinical decision support tools.
These offerings help researchers and clinicians streamline workflows, enhance patient care, and drive innovation in their respective fields.
Philips' products and solutions are utilized across a wide range of research domains, including cardiology, neurology, oncology, and radiology.
The company's technologies have been extensively cited in scientific publications, preprints, and patents, reflecting their widespread adoption and impact in the research community.

The 32-channel head coil is a piece of laboratory equipment designed for magnetic resonance imaging (MRI) applications. It is used to transmit and receive radio frequency (RF) signals, which are essential for the image acquisition process in MRI scanners. The coil features 32 individual channels, allowing for improved signal-to-noise ratio and accelerated image acquisition times compared to traditional coil designs. This product is intended for use in research and clinical settings, where high-quality MRI data is required for various applications.

The Philips CM120 is a compact, high-performance electron microscope designed for a wide range of laboratory applications. It features a tungsten filament electron source and provides a maximum accelerating voltage of 120 kV. The CM120 offers reliable performance and ease of use for researchers and technicians across various scientific disciplines.
